Sanskrit and Malagasy ISO Language Codes

ISO language codes are designed to represent most of the languages in the world. Sanskrit and Malagasy ISO language codes consists of ISO 639 1, ISO 639 2, ISO 639 3 codes. ISO 639 1 is the two letter code, while ISO 639 2 and ISO 639 3 are three letter codes.

    Sanskrit ISO Codes:
  • ISO 639 1 code: sa
  • ISO 639 2/T code: san
  • ISO 639 2/B code: san
  • ISO 639 3 code: san
    Malagasy ISO Codes:
  • ISO 639 1 code: mg
  • ISO 639 2/T code: mlg
  • ISO 639 2/B code: mlg
  • ISO 639 3 code: mlg

Sanskrit vs Malagasy Glottocodes

You will find Sanskrit vs Malagasy glottocodes under the Sanskrit and Malagasy language codes. Sanskrit glottocode is sans1269 and Malagasy glottocode is mala1537. Along with Sanskrit and Malagasy language codes, you can also check how many people speak these languages on Sanskrit vs Malagasy.
